Latency of RTSP video/audio stream increased to 8 seconds from 0.5 seconds due to AVProVideo update
complete
よしたか
'Use Low Latency' option of AVProVideo is removed since version 11.5.1, then our RTSP stream has massive 8 seconds latency (before update, it has 0.5 seconds latency).
Please don't update AVProVideo to 11.5.1 of VRChat client or contact them to revert the deletion of 'Use Low Latency' option.
I'm providing TopazChat audio/video RTSP streaming service for VRChat musicians. We have a music live performance almost everyday. We implements it by AVProVideo and VRCSDK2 but recent AVProVideo update removed 'Use Low Latency' option, so our audio latency increased to 8 seconds from 0.5 seconds. Stream latency is crucial for us, that change will break our community.
Currently VRChat client uses AVProVideo version before 11.5.1, so existing worlds is fine. But we can't choose AVProVideo version on Unity Asset Store, so new world is affected by their changes.
I opened the issue at AVProVideo GitHub relating this problem: https://github.com/RenderHeads/UnityPlugin-AVProVideo/issues/491
Log In
Tupper - VRChat Head of Community
complete
The newest version of AVPro (12 Nov 2020) added the "Low Latency" option back. Since there's no reason we'd be updating to an interim version, this issue is closed.
よしたか
Tupper - VRChat Head of Community: Thank you!
Ruuubick - Designer
Merged in a post:
Add "UseLowLatency" function to VRCAVProVideoPlayer
オノッチ|沙影
The MediaPlayer component of AvProVideo allows for low latency streaming by enabling "UseLowLatency".
We can use the VRCAVProVideoPlayer component of SDK3 to use AVProVideo in our world. However, there is no option to enable "UseLowLatency".
I would like to add a feature that allows this option to be set.
Jazzy Senpai
If you still have an old package you can still use the low latency settings. Although in SDK 3 the scripts get removed on world load.
よしたか
RenderHeads replies as they will add 'Use Low Latency' option again in next version of AVProVideo. If you will update AVProVideo, please wait for their update including 'Use Low Latency' rollback.
Thanks!